معرفی و دانلود کتاب مفاهیم سیستم عامل ربات ROS 2
برای دانلود قانونی کتاب مفاهیم سیستم عامل ربات ROS 2 و دسترسی به هزاران کتاب و کتاب صوتی دیگر، اپلیکیشن کتابراه را رایگان نصب کنید.
معرفی کتاب مفاهیم سیستم عامل ربات ROS 2
کتاب مفاهیم سیستم عامل ربات ROS 2 نوشتهی نوید ضرابی، پنجرهای است به دنیای رباتیک مدرن که خواننده را با راهنماییهای عملی و توضیحات عمیق، از مفاهیم پایهای تا پیادهسازیهای کاربردی در سیستمعامل ربات راس 2 عبور میدهد. این کتاب با زبانی ساده، خواننده را در سفری اکتشافی همراه میکند تا با قلب تپندهی رباتهای امروزی یعنی راس 2 آشنا شود.
دربارهی کتاب مفاهیم سیستم عامل ربات ROS 2
بخش ابتدایی کتاب مفاهیم سیستم عامل ربات ROS 2 به تعریفهای پایه اختصاص داده شده است. نوید ضرابی راس 2 را نه صرفاً یک سیستم عامل، بلکه بهعنوان یک چارچوب نرمافزاری قدرتمند و انعطافپذیر معرفی مینماید که به توسعهدهندگان رباتیک ابزاری بینظیر برای ساخت، شبیهسازی و استقرار سیستمهای رباتیک پیچیده ارائه میدهد. او با ظرافت، نقش حیاتی راس 2 را در استانداردسازی و تسهیل فرآیندهای توسعهی نرمافزار رباتیک تشریح کرده و اهمیت آن را در پروژههای رباتیک از ابعاد کوچک تا بزرگ روشن میسازد.

کاربردهای سیستم عامل ربات ROS 2
نوید ضرابی در ادامهی کتاب مفاهیم سیستم عامل ربات ROS 2 به کاربرد این سیستم عامل در طیف وسیعی از صنایع، از خودروهای خودران و پهپادها گرفته تا رباتهای صنعتی و خانگی اشاره میکند. او با ارائهی مثالهای ملموس، قدرت و گستردگی کاربردهای راس 2 را به تصویر میکشد و خواننده را با پتانسیلهای بیپایان آن در حل چالشهای دنیای واقعی آشنا میسازد.
با خرید کتاب مفاهیم سیستم عامل ربات ROS 2 نوید ضرابی، راهنمایی جامع و کامل را به کتابخانهی خود بیفزایید. این کتاب آموزشی منبعی ارزشمند برای علاقهمندان و متخصصان حوزهی رباتیک است تا بتوانند درک عمیق و کاربردی از راس 2 به دست آورند و با اطمینان بیشتری پروژههای رباتیک خود را آغاز کنند.
دانلود کتاب مفاهیم سیستم عامل ربات ROS 2 موسسه فرهنگی هنری دیباگران تهران، به تمامی علاقهمندان حوزهی رباتیک، چه در سطح دانشجویی و چه حرفهای، پیشنهاد میشود. با مطالعهی این کتاب، خوانندگان قدم به قدم با مواردی مانند انواع توزیعهای نرمافزار، نحوهی نصب و پیکربندی راس 2، کدنویسی و در نهایت مدیریت پارامترها آشنا شده و یاد میگیرند تا بهترین دستور را برای پروژههای خود اجرا کنند.
کتاب مفاهیم سیستم عامل ربات ROS 2 برای شما مناسب است اگر
- دانشجو، محقق یا مهندس نرمافزار هستید و میخواهید راس 2 را برای پروژههای واقعی به کار گیرید.
- در شروع پروژههای رباتیک، به یک راهنمای جامع و کاربردی نیاز دارید.
- به ساخت، شبیهسازی و استقرار سیستمهای رباتیک علاقه دارید.
در بخشی از کتاب مفاهیم سیستم عامل ربات ROS 2 میخوانیم
در فصل سوم، یک قالب برای تمامی گرههای پایتون معرفی شد و در فصل 2 اندکی درباره مفهوم ارتباطات در راس 2 توضیح داده شد. در این فصل به کمک پایتون، به یک گره قابلیت ارسال و دریافت پیام خواهیم داد. به بیان تخصصی، به یک گره امکان Publish و Subcribe خواهیم داد. اول از ارسال اطلاعات آغاز میکنیم و در ادامه دریافت اطلاعات در یک گره را توضیح خواهیم داد. سپس مثالی میزنیم که چگونه یک گره میتواند همزمان هم اطلاعاتی ارسال کند و هم اطلاعاتی دریافت کند.
گره ارسالکننده پایتون
ابتدا باید مراحل ایجاد یک گره جدید را طی کنیم. از تکرار مفصل این مراحل دوری میکنم ولی برای مرور تمامی آنها را میتوانید در ترمینال زیر مشاهده کنید.
فهرست مطالب کتاب
پیشگفتار
قدردانی
فصل اول: راهاندازی و پیشنیازها
راس 2 چیست؟
چرا راس 2 به وجود آمده است؟
چرا باید راس 2 را یاد بگیریم؟
توزیعهای راس 2
سیستمعامل مورد نیاز
نحوه نصب شبیهساز
خطاهای رایج
یادگیری اوبونتو در حد نیاز
نصب یک برنامه در اوبونتو
جابهجایی در فایلها
ساختار فایلها در لینوکس
ایجاد فایل و پوشه
اجرای یک فایل قابل اجرا
توضیح بیشتر مجوزها
محیط توسعه برنامهنویسی
فصل دوم: ورود به محیط راس 2
نصب راس 2
شروع به کار با راس 2
خطوط فرمان راس 2
فصل سوم: نوشتن گره پایتون
پکیج پایتون
کلاس Node
فصل چهارم: ارتباط دائمی و یکطرفه تاپیک
گره ارسالکننده پایتون
سایز بافر
گره دریافتکننده پایتون
تست کدهای نوشتهشده
گره ارسالکننده و دریافتکننده
فصل پنجم: ارتباط دوطرفه سرویس
سرور پایتون
فصل ششم: رابط دلخواه
ایجاد رابطهای دلخواه
ایجاد یک پیام
استفاده از پیام دلخواه
فصل هفتم: اکشنها
بررسی اکشن با یک مثال
تعریف یک اکشن دلخواه
سرور اکشن پایتون
کلاینت اکشن پایتون
دریافت نتیجه پس از ارسال هدف
گرفتن فیدبک با کلاینت
فصل هشتم: پارامترها
پارامترهای گره turtlesim
ایجاد پارامتر در گره پایتون
فصل نهم: مقیاسپذیر کردن سیستم
ایجاد و نصب فایل launch
تنظیم پارامترها در فایل launch
مثالی دیگر از فایل launch
فصل دهم: ابزار کاربردی در راس 2
شبیهساز ربات
شبیهسازی turtlebot در گزبو
گرفتن نقشه محیط ربات
مشخصات کتاب الکترونیک
| نام کتاب | کتاب مفاهیم سیستم عامل ربات ROS 2 |
| نویسنده | نوید ضرابی |
| ناشر چاپی | موسسه فرهنگی هنری دیباگران تهران |
| سال انتشار | ۱۴۰۴ |
| فرمت کتاب | |
| تعداد صفحات | 155 |
| زبان | فارسی |
| شابک | 978-622-218-850-4 |
| موضوع کتاب | کتابهای سیستم عامل پیشرفته، کتابهای مهندسی نرم افزار، کتابهای آموزش نرمافزارهای شبیه سازی |














